Silicon (IV) chloride on hydrolysis gives an acid \(X\). The number of \(-\mathrm{OH}\) groups present in \(X\) is
- A \(2\)
- B \(3\)
- C \(6\)
- D \(4\)
Answer & Solution
Correct Answer
(D) \(4\)
Step-by-step Solution
Detailed explanation
Silicon (IV) chloride on hydrolysis gives silicic acid. The reaction involve is as follows. Thus, the number \(-\mathrm{OH}\) groups present is 4 .
